* There are
common verbal devices used for structuring memory, such as:
thinking memorable
thoughts; use
of mnemonic, heavily rhythmic and balanced
patterns; use
of frequent repetitions or antitheses, alliterations and assonances; use
of epithetic, formulaic, proverbial sayings; use
of standard thematic settings
Studies have also shown that most
of the
common intelligence tests have a social class bias; the vocabulary and
thought patterns used in them generally follow a middle class
pattern, thus putting the socially and economically more privileged in a preferential position.

The most
common pattern during Lords consideration
of bills is for amendments to be discussed at committee stage, for ministers to agree to
think about them, and for peers to force votes at report stage or third reading only if dissatisfied by the government's later response.

In other words, while the
common thinking of adrenal fatigue proponents is to point to cortisol abnormalities as a causal factor in the disease, there is much research indicating that it may be a reversed direction
of causation — that these symptoms and lifestyle factors (e.g. poor sleep, excess body fat, medication use, etc.) are causing the abnormal cortisol
patterns, rather than the other way around.

They point out
common spelling
patterns and ask students to
think of other words that follow the
pattern (e.g., ate, late, gate, date) as well as derivational
patterns (beauty / beautiful).
